The Philips Dual Basket Air Fryer NA350/00 is a game-changer for American families and busy home cooks who want healthy, crispy meals without the hassle of multiple appliances. With its innovative 9.5QT capacity divided into 3.2QT and 6.3QT baskets, you can prepare different foods like veggies and proteins at the same time, preventing flavor mixing and saving precious kitchen time.
Standout features like RapidAir Technology circulate superheated air for even cooking, delivering golden fries and juicy nuggets with far less oil than traditional frying. The sync function automatically adjusts cooking times so both baskets finish together, while versatile presets handle air frying, baking, grilling, and roasting. The Philips 3000 Series Dual Basket Air Fryer NA351/00 is a game-changer for American home cooks and families who juggle busy schedules but crave healthier, homemade meals. With two independent drawers totaling 9.5 quarts (6.3QT large for mains like chicken or fries, and 3.2QT smaller for sides like veggies), it lets you cook multiple dishes at once without the hassle of timing everything perfectly.
Standout features like the Smart Time auto-sync function ensure your steak and potatoes finish together, while Rapid Air Plus Technology blasts hot air through food for that crave-worthy crisp exterior and tender inside, using up to 90% less fat than deep frying. The 8 touchscreen presets for fries, meat, fish, cake and more make it foolproof, and the HomeID app offers guided recipes customized for this dual-basket model.
